This study compiled hydrogeochemical data from 6202 groundwater sampling sites across the North China Plain (NCP), being sampled between 2007 and 2010. This dataset comprises 4454 points in shallow aquifer and 1748 points in deep aquifer, which were used for the analysis of the quantitative calculation of CO2 emissions induced by groundwater over-exploitation in the NCP. These datasets revealed elevated HCO3- concentrations in the groundwater within the study area. Coupled with severe local over-exploitation, these have resulted in CO2 emissions from groundwater depletion and groundwater extraction reaching 0.53 Tg/yr and 4.03 Tg/yr, respectively. These values accounted for around 9% and 39% of the total CO2 emissions from terrestrial waters in the NCP, far exceeding the average proportion of groundwater CO2 emissions to total terrestrial water CO2 emission in China (<1%) and globally (∼1%). Additionally, shallow aquifers were found to emit significantly more CO2 than deep aquifers, contributing about 83% of the total emissions.
